Cantonese has been the dialect most often heard in Chinatowns across the country for generations. But the newest wave of Chinese immigrants are choosing to speak Mandarin. It's the dialect of the power-brokers, the young and the wealthy. And it’s causing what some say is a cultural divide in Chinatown.
